Is there a limit to how big a star can get?

Is there a limit to how big a star can get?

Short Answer: The accepted upper limit of a star’s mass is approximately 300 M (M = Solar Mass; 1 Solar Mass = the mass of the Sun), but the largest star recorded to date is named R136a1, measuring in at 265 M, giving it a total volume that is 27,000 times greater than our Sun.

What limits the size of galaxies?

The limiting factor really comes down to dark matter density as a function of distance from the galactic centre. If the density of dark matter does not increase quickly enough to sustain luminous baryonic matter, counteractive effects of luminous matter will see the galaxy fall apart.

Can a 500 solar mass star exist?

Observations of giant star cluster suggest upper limit. If there were no limit to how big stars can grow, you’d expect ones up to 500 times our Sun’s mass to be found in this dense cluster of stars. But Figer found no stars larger than about 130 solar masses.

What happens if a star gets too big?

If the star is large enough, it can go through a series of less-efficient nuclear reactions to produce internal heat. However, eventually these reactions will no longer generate sufficient heat to support the star agains its own gravity and the star will collapse.

Why massive stars have shorter lifespans?

A star’s life expectancy depends on its mass. Generally, the more massive the star, the faster it burns up its fuel supply, and the shorter its life. The most massive stars can burn out and explode in a supernova after only a few million years of fusion.

What will happen to Canis Majoris when it dies?

It’s currently a red hypergiant and is slowly nearing its death. Once out of the power to fuse more atoms, its core will collapse and the outer layers of the star will explode in a colossal supernova. The remnant will either be a neutron star or a black hole. Is there a limit to the number of stars in a galaxy?

If you ask about a general limit for how large a galaxy can grow, given enough time, then there are no practical limits. But it’s not so much about the number of stars, but about the total mass.

Can a star be born Big?

Astronomers announced today that stars can be born big, butonly so big. Theories over the years have predicted that an upper limiton stellar mass existed somewhere between 10 and 1,000 times the mass of ourSun. Recent observations of a massivecluster of stars in the center of our galaxy has found that this mass cutoff isabout 150 times the Sun.
